body{background-color:#e5f3d2;font-family:Nato Sans TC,cwTeXYen,sans-serif;display:block}@media (min-width:991px){body{font-family:Nato Sans TC,微軟正黑體,新細明體,Arial}}#container{position:relative;background-color:#fff;margin:.5rem}a:hover{text-decoration:none}@media (min-width:992px){#container{width:60rem}}.modal-body{max-height:calc(100vh - 200px);overflow-y:auto}.menu_button_container,.mobile_menu{display:flex;align-items:center}.menu_button_container{justify-content:center}.menu_button_link{flex-grow:1}.menu_button_link:active,.menu_button_link:hover{background-color:#f9f9f9}.menu_icon{width:3rem;padding:.4rem}.search_button_container{flex-grow:1}.logo_button_container,.search_button_container{display:flex;justify-content:center;align-items:center}.logo_button_container{flex-grow:2}.login_button_container,.shopping_cart_button_container{flex-grow:1;display:flex;justify-content:center;align-items:center}.mobile_page_footer{margin-top:1rem}.footer_item{background-color:#b2e073;height:2.8rem;display:flex;justify-content:left;align-items:center}.footer_item_title{color:#fff;padding-left:.6rem;font-size:1.5rem;display:block;flex-grow:1}.more_mark{color:#fff;font-size:1.5rem;margin-right:.6rem}.footer_item_content{margin-top:-1px}.contact_paragraph,.footer_item_content{background-color:#b2e073;color:#fff;font-size:1.4rem}.contact_paragraph,.service_info_list{padding-left:2rem;margin-bottom:0}.service_info_list{list-style-type:none;background-color:#b2e073;color:#fff;font-size:1.4rem}.service_info_list li a{color:#fff;text-decoration:none;margin-bottom:0}.latest_news_list{list-style-type:square;background-color:#b2e073;margin-bottom:0;color:#fff;font-size:1.2rem;padding-left:2rem}.latest_news_list li a{color:#fff;text-decoration:none;margin-bottom:0}.logo_img{max-width:100%;height:auto}.div_center_horizontal{display:flex;justify-content:center}.content_container{font-size:1rem;color:#000}.contact_paragraph a{color:#fff;text-decoration:none;margin-bottom:0}.back_title_container{display:flex;justify-content:left;align-items:center;width:100%;min-height:3.5rem;background:#28b2bf;color:#fff;font-size:1.5rem}.back_title_container .icon{padding-left:1rem;padding-right:1rem;min-height:3.5rem;display:flex;justify-content:center;align-items:center}.back_title_container .icon:active,.back_title_container .icon:hover{background:#25a3af}.back_title_container .title{padding-left:.5rem}.menu_drop_down_modal{flex-direction:column;display:none;position:absolute;height:100%;width:100%;background-color:#fff;z-index:100}.menu_drop_down_modal_title{min-height:3rem}.menu_drop_down_modal_content{flex-grow:1}[data-dismiss=menu_drop_down_modal],[data-toggle=menu_drop_down_modal]{cursor:pointer}#menu-open-close{position:absolute;display:block;top:0;left:0;width:2rem;height:2rem;margin:1rem;transition:all .4s}#menu-open-close:after,#menu-open-close:before{content:"";position:absolute;width:100%;height:0;border-top:.2rem solid hsla(0,0%,100%,0);left:0;transition:all .4s}#menu-open-close:after{top:.375em}#menu-open-close:before{top:1em}#menu-open-close.open{border:0 solid hsla(0,0%,100%,0);transform:rotate(135deg);transition:transform .4s}#menu-open-close.open:after,#menu-open-close.open:before{border-top:.2rem solid #f4c153;top:1.6rem;left:.2rem;width:80%}#menu-open-close.open:after{transform:rotate(0deg)}#menu-open-close.open:before{transform:rotate(-90deg)}.menu_list{padding-left:0}.menu_list li{list-style-type:none;border-top:.1rem solid #f4c153}.menu_list li:active,.menu_list li:hover{background-color:#f9f9f9}.menu_list li a{color:#748257;width:100%;height:3rem;display:flex;align-items:center;padding-left:1rem;font-size:1.2rem}.search_input_container{border:2px solid #b8b8b8;margin:.5rem;display:flex;align-items:center}.search_input_container .search_product_input{flex-grow:1;border:none}.search_input_container .search_product:active,.search_input_container .search_product:focus,.search_input_container .search_product:hover,.search_input_container .search_product:visited,.search_input_container .search_product_input:active .search_input_container .search_product_input:focus,.search_input_container .search_product_input:hover,.search_input_container .search_product_input:visited{border:none;box-shadow:none}.search_input_container button.search_product{display:flex;width:3rem;justify-content:center;align-items:center}.search_input_container .fa-search{color:#f4c153;width:1rem;height:1rem}.section_title_container{background:#28b2bf;border-radius:.4rem;color:#fff;margin:.75rem;font-size:1.6em;text-align:center;padding:.3rem}img.instant_buy{width:3.5rem;height:1.75rem}.search_product_result_product_original_price{font-size:.8rem;color:#333;text-decoration:line-through}.search_product_result_product_sale_price{font-size:.9rem;color:#bf0000;font-weight:700}.search_product_result_product_name{color:#069;text-decoration:none}.search_product_result_num_notice{margin:.5rem;display:none}.search_product_result_list_container{overflow-x:hidden;overflow-y:scroll;flex-grow:1;height:100%}.search_product_result_list{display:flex;align-content:flex-start;flex-wrap:wrap;background-color:#fff}.search_product_result_product_container{width:50%;padding:0 .3rem;height:17rem}.search_product_result_product_img_container{width:100%;height:8rem}.search_product_result_product_img_container a{width:100%;height:8rem;display:flex;justify-content:center;align-items:center}.search_product_result_product_img_container img{object-fit:cover;width:8rem;height:8rem}.search_product_result_product_price_and_buy_container{display:flex}.search_product_result_product_price_container{flex-grow:1}.search_product_result_product_buy_button_container{width:3.6rem;display:flex;justify-content:center;align-items:center}.search_product_result_product_name a{color:#069}.custom_pop_up_modal{background-color:#fff;display:none;position:fixed;left:0;height:100%;width:100%}.custom_pop_up_modal_content{overflow-y:scroll;flex-grow:1}[data-dismiss=custom_pop_up_modal],[data-toggle=custom_pop_up_modal]{cursor:pointer}button.full_width_button{width:100%;background-color:#28b2bf;border-color:#24a0ab;color:#fff;margin:.5rem}button.done_full_width_button{background-color:#28b2bf}button.initial_full_width_button{color:#dc3545;background-color:#f5f5f5}.button_container{display:flex;width:100%;min-height:4.2rem;align-items:center}button.full_width_button:active,button.full_width_button:hover{width:100%;background-color:#24a0ab;border-color:#24a0ab;color:#fff;margin:.5rem}.checkbox_container{display:block;height:1rem;position:relative;padding-left:35px;margin-bottom:12px;cursor:pointer;font-size:22px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.checkbox_container input{position:absolute;opacity:0;cursor:pointer;height:0;width:0}.checkmark{position:absolute;top:0;left:0;height:1.5rem;width:1.5rem;background-color:#efefef;border-radius:.2rem}.checkbox_container:hover input~.checkmark{background-color:#ddd}.checkbox_container input:checked~.checkmark{background-color:#f02c2c}.checkbox_container.disabled input:checked~.checkmark{background-color:#f79595}.checkmark:after{content:"";position:absolute;display:none}.checkbox_container input:checked~.checkmark:after{display:block}.checkbox_container .checkmark:after,.checkbox_container.disabled .checkmark:after{left:8px;top:1px;width:8px;height:17px;border:solid #fff;border-width:0 3px 3px 0;transform:rotate(45deg)}.radio_container{display:block;height:1rem;position:relative;padding-left:35px;margin-bottom:12px;cursor:pointer;font-size:22px;-webkit-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none}.radio_container input{position:absolute;opacity:0;cursor:pointer}.radio_checkmark{position:absolute;top:0;left:0;height:1.5rem;width:1.5rem;background-color:#dedede;border-radius:50%}.radio_container:hover input~.radio_checkmark{background-color:#ddd}.radio_container input:checked~.radio_checkmark{background-color:#f02c2c}.radio_checkmark:after{content:"";position:absolute;display:none}.radio_container input:checked~.radio_checkmark:after{display:block}.radio_container .radio_checkmark:after{top:.5rem;left:.5rem;width:.5rem;height:.5rem;border-radius:50%;background:#fff}.mobile_social_media_container{background-color:#a8e2f8;display:flex;align-items:center;border-radius:.3rem;margin:.3rem}.social_media_button_link{flex-grow:1}.social_media_button_container{flex-direction:column;display:flex;justify-content:center;align-items:center;padding:.3rem}.social_media_button_img_container{width:2.6rem;height:2.6rem;display:flex;justify-content:center;align-items:center}.social_media_icon{width:2.6rem}.social_media_text{font-size:1em;color:#000}.loader,.loader:after,.loader:before{border-radius:50%;width:1em;height:1em;animation-fill-mode:both;animation:load7 1s infinite ease-in-out}.loader{color:#ffc107;font-size:10px;margin:80px auto;position:relative;text-indent:-9999em;transform:translateZ(0);animation-delay:-.16s}.loader:after,.loader:before{content:"";position:absolute;top:0}.loader:before{left:-2em;animation-delay:-.32s}.loader:after{left:2em}@keyframes load7{0%,80%,to{box-shadow:0 2.5em 0 -1.3em}40%{box-shadow:0 2.5em 0 0}}